§ 10-4-216. Self-Service Storage Facility Not Residence; No Application of Public Bonded Warehouseman Provisions
No occupant shall use a self-service storage facility for residential purposes. The provisions of law relative to bonded public warehousemen shall not apply to any owner of a self-service storage facility. History. Code 1981, § 10-4-216 , enacted by Ga. § 10-4-210. Short Title
This article shall be known and may be cited as the “Georgia Self-service Storage Facility Act of 2013.” History. Ga. L. 1982, p. 2286, § 1; Code 1981, § 10-4-210 , enacted by Ga. L. 1982, p. 2286, § 7; Ga. L. 2013, p. 555, § 1/SB 61.

§ 10-4-213. Enforcement of Lien Without Judicial Intervention
Provided that it complies with the requirements of this Code section, an owner may enforce the lien without judicial intervention. § 10-4-214. Compliance With Servicemembers Civil Relief Act; Additional Rights, Duties, and Obligations Not Impaired; Rights Under Article Additional
If the rental agreement is with a service member, the owner shall comply with all terms of the Servicemembers Civil Relief Act, 50 U.S.C. Section 3901 et seq. § 10-4-215. Rental Agreements Entered Into Before July 1, 2013, Not Affected
All rental agreements entered into before July 1, 2013, and not extended or renewed after that date and the rights and duties and interests flowing from them shall remain valid and may be enforced or terminated in accordance with their terms or as permitted by any other statute or law of this state.
